FS2004/FSX Caudron C 684 vintage racing sportplane

The Caudron 684 was a 1936 two-seater sport plane, constructed of wood and covered with coated fabric. Only one was built.
It contibuted directly to the later C690 trainers and the light fighter series C714, CR760 and CR770
